What Is Shopify and Why Is It Popular in India? Shopify is a hosted e-commerce platform that allows businesses to create, manage, and scale online stores without worrying about servers, security, or backend infrastructure. In India, Shopify is popular because it offers: Fast store setup Reliable hosting Secure payments Easy scalability International selling capability However, popularity does not automatically mean cost-effectiveness – especially for Indian SMEs. Understanding Shopify Costs for Indian Businesses Before deciding whether Shopify is worth it, you must understand where the money goes. 1. Shopify Monthly Subscription Cost   Shopify charges a monthly platform fee: Basic Shopify: ~$39/month Shopify: ~$105/month Advanced Shopify: ~$399/month These costs are fixed and paid directly to Shopify, regardless of sales.   2. Development & Setup Cost (One-Time)   For Indian businesses, Shopify website development typically costs: ₹20,000 – ₹40,000 (basic store) ₹40,000 – ₹80,000 (professional store) ₹80,000 – ₹1,50,000+ (custom / scalable store) This depends on design, customization, SEO, and integrations.   3. App & Add-On Costs   Most Shopify stores rely on apps for: Reviews Subscriptions COD management Marketing automation Advanced shipping Many apps have monthly fees, which increase operating cost over time. Shopify vs Other Options for Indian Businesses Shopify vs WordPress (WooCommerce)   Factor Shopify WooCommerce Setup Speed Very Fast Medium Monthly Fees Yes No Maintenance Included Manual Scalability High Medium–High Ease of Use Very Easy Moderate Shopify is better for ease and scalability.WooCommerce is better for budget control if managed well. Alibaba vs IndiaMART vs TradeIndia: Which Platform Is Better for Exporters? Introduction In today’s competitive B2B landscape, exporters need the right online marketplace to connect with global buyers, showcase their products, and scale operations efficiently. Among the top contenders are Alibaba, IndiaMART, and TradeIndia—each offering unique advantages and limitations for exporters. This in-depth comparison will help you choose the best platform for your export business and maximize your global reach. 1. Understanding Each Platform Alibaba   Alibaba.com is the world’s largest B2B e-commerce platform based in China. It connects exporters, manufacturers, and wholesalers to millions of international buyers across more than 190 countries. Ideal for: Exporters targeting international markets such as the US, UK, Canada, and the Middle East. Key Highlights Global buyer network Verified supplier badges (Gold Supplier) Trade Assurance protection Advanced advertising and SEO options   IndiaMART   IndiaMART is India’s leading B2B marketplace, connecting buyers and sellers within the country. While it’s primarily India-focused, exporters can still use it to connect with Indian wholesalers who ship globally. Ideal for: Domestic sellers and small-scale exporters focusing on the Indian market. Key Highlights Large base of Indian buyers Easy onboarding and product listing Budget-friendly premium membership plans Localized language and communication tools   TradeIndia   TradeIndia offers a mix of domestic and international visibility for exporters. While its buyer base is smaller than Alibaba’s, it provides an affordable entry point for businesses looking to expand gradually. Ideal for: New exporters looking to test international markets without high listing costs. Key Highlights Affordable membership options Trade Leads and RFQ features Industry-specific trade fairs and buyer connects Customer support for export documentation 2. Global Reach Comparison Platform Global Reach Primary Market Suitable for Alibaba 190+ countries Worldwide Established exporters targeting global buyers IndiaMART Mostly India Domestic Local suppliers and wholesalers TradeIndia 100+ countries India + Select global markets Small-scale exporters and SMEs Verdict:If your primary goal is international exposure, Alibaba remains the undisputed leader. IndiaMART and TradeIndia are excellent complements for building a base in the Indian market. 3. Cost and Membership Plans Platform Free Plan Premium Plan Annual Cost (Approx.) Alibaba Limited access Gold Supplier ₹1,50,000 – ₹4,00,000/year IndiaMART Yes Paid Leads Services ₹40,000 – ₹1,00,000/year TradeIndia Yes Exporters Membership ₹30,000 – ₹90,000/year Verdict:For exporters on a budget, TradeIndia and IndiaMART are affordable starting points. For global scalability, Alibaba Gold Supplier offers unmatched ROI. 4. Buyer Quality and Lead Conversion Alibaba: High-value international buyers, though competition is intense. IndiaMART: Excellent for local distributors and wholesalers. TradeIndia: Moderate quality leads, better for niche sectors. Verdict:Alibaba delivers global leads with higher order value, while IndiaMART and TradeIndia are better for volume-based local inquiries. 5. Ease of Use and Support Alibaba: Advanced dashboard, analytics, and marketing tools. IndiaMART: Simple UI, strong customer support. TradeIndia: Decent tools, occasional interface lag. Verdict:IndiaMART leads in user friendliness, while Alibaba wins in professional tools and automation. 6. SEO and Marketing Tools Alibaba: Built-in SEO, PPC ads, keyword optimization. IndiaMART: Business listing SEO and lead tracking. TradeIndia: Limited SEO tools, relies more on directory traffic. Verdict:Alibaba provides exporters with more advanced visibility tools and analytics, ideal for scaling international exports. 7. Trust & Security Alibaba’s Trade Assurance program ensures secure payments and dispute resolution, while IndiaMART and TradeIndia offer basic verification systems. Verdict:Alibaba’s protection features make it the safest platform for cross-border trade. 8. Which Platform Should You Choose? Exporter Type Recommended Platform New Exporter TradeIndia Domestic Seller Expanding Abroad IndiaMART Experienced Global Exporter Alibaba B2B Manufacturer Alibaba Local Supplier IndiaMART In summary: Alibaba = Best for international B2B exporters IndiaMART = Best for local expansion TradeIndia = Best for budget exporters testing global markets 9. Step 3 – Choose the Right Membership Plan To appear in search results and receive enquiries, you must subscribe to a Gold Supplier membership. Membership Type Approx. Cost Best For Basic Gold Supplier ₹2–3 Lakhs/year New exporters / MSMEs Premium Gold Supplier ₹4–6 Lakhs/year High-volume manufacturers Basic membership is enough for getting started. Upgrade later once orders increase. Step 4 – Add High-Quality, Optimised Product Listings Product listings determine how quickly you get visibility and enquiries. Listing Optimization Checklist Publish at least 15–20 product listings to gain early traction. Step 5 – Use RFQ (Request for Quotation) to Generate Leads Alibaba buyers often raise RFQs when searching for suppliers. Responding smartly to RFQs is a fast way to acquire customers. RFQ Success Tips The faster the response time, the higher your ranking and conversion. Step 6 – Shipping, Logistics & Export Compliance Choose logistics based on order type: Shipping Term Suitable For Freight Burden FOB Bulk orders Buyer pays sea freight CIF Buyers seeking convenience Seller pays freight & insurance EXW Small or sample shipments Buyer picks from factory Export Documents Work only with experienced freight forwarders to avoid delays and penalties. Cost of Selling on Alibaba from India Expense Area Estimated Cost Gold Supplier Membership ₹2–6 Lakhs/year Photography and Catalog ₹10,000–₹30,000 Samples & Logistics ₹10,000–₹50,000 Export Documentation ₹5,000–₹20,000 Minimum recommended budget for first year: ₹3–7 Lakhs Who Should Sell on Alibaba? Step-by-Step Guide to Building Your Online Store 1. Get a Domain Name & Hosting Start by choosing a domain name that reflects your brand. Then, select reliable hosting optimized for WooCommerce (like SiteGround, Hostinger, or Bluehost). Many offer 1-click WordPress installs to speed up setup. 2. Install WordPress Once your hosting is live, install WordPress via your hosting dashboard. It’s free, open-source, and takes just minutes to configure. 3. Install and Configure WooCommerce Go to Plugins > Add New > Search for “WooCommerce” > Install > Activate. The WooCommerce setup wizard will help you: Add business details Set payment gateways (like Razorpay, PayPal, Stripe) Configure shipping zones Choose your currency 4. Choose a Responsive E-commerce Theme Select a WooCommerce-compatible theme like: Astra Flatsome GeneratePress Shopper Store Ensure your theme is mobile-optimized and lightweight for SEO performance. 5. Add Your Products Navigate to Products > Add New: Add product title, images, descriptions, pricing, and variations (like size, color) Set stock quantities and shipping options 6. Install Key Plugins for Growth Yoast SEO – for meta tags and indexing RankMath – advanced SEO tools Elementor – design your homepage and landing pages easily LiteSpeed Cache or WP Rocket – boost website speed MailPoet or Mailchimp – email marketing WooFunnels or CartFlows – sales funnels and checkout optimization 7. Set Up Legal Pages & Navigation Create essential pages like: About Us Contact Terms & Conditions Refund Policy Privacy Policy Use menus and footer links for better user experience and trust. 8. Test & Launch Check payment flow by placing a test order. Optimize speed using tools like GTmetrix or PageSpeed Insights. Submit your sitemap to Google Search Console. Step 1: Amazon Onboarding Made Simple 2.1 Account Registration & Verification   Seller Central: Head over to the Amazon Seller Central. GST & PAN Ready: Upload your GST certificate and PAN card. Business Details: Enter your legal company name, address, and bank details. Brand Registry (Optional): If you have a registered trademark, apply for Brand Registry to unlock A+ Content and enhanced protection. 2.2 First Listing Best Practices   Title Formula: [Brand] + [Product Name] + [Key Feature] + [Size/Pack] Bullet Points: Focus on benefits – highlight feather‑light design, energy efficiency, or eco‑friendly materials. Backend Keywords: Don’t repeat front‑end keywords—use synonyms, alternate spellings, and common misspellings. 3. Step 2: Flipkart Onboarding – Your Second Sales Engine 3.1 Seamless Seller Registration   KYC Checklist: GST, PAN, canceled cheque or bank statement. Brand Approval: Submit logo, trademark certificate, and product samples (if required). 3.2 Flipkart Listing Hacks   High‑Res Images: White background, 1:1 aspect ratio, at least 1000×1000 px. Optimized Descriptions: Use Flipkart’s attribute templates so your products filter correctly in search. Deals & Coupons: Plan Lightning Deals around seasonal sales (Big Billion Days) for visibility spikes. 4. Step 3: Meesho Onboarding – Tapping Social Selling 4.1 Quick Meesho Registration   WhatsApp‑First Approach: Meesho onboards suppliers via WhatsApp business numbers. Simple KYC: Submit GST and PAN docs through the app. 4.2 Listing for Maximum Reach   Social‑Friendly Titles: Include price points (“Starting at ₹299”) or bundle deals. Tagging & Categories: Use Meesho’s preset tags—“Fashion,” “Home & Kitchen,” “Beauty”—for better social sharing. Order Management: Meesho sends orders via seller dashboard and WhatsApp notifications—stay responsive for 5‑star ratings. 5. Common Pitfalls & How to Avoid Them Pitfall Solution Delayed verification Pre‑verify documents and follow up daily with seller support. Listing rejections Use platform‑specific templates and validate image specs before upload. Stock‑out penalties Enable low‑stock alerts or use a 3PL integration for real‑time sync. Policy violations Regularly audit your listings for restricted keywords, pricing rules, and GST compliance. 6.
